Crafted with a one-of-a-kind yeast. On the island of Réunion, a wild yellow flower blooms in the highlands of the Plaine des Cafres. In August 2023, Brasserie Dalons / Dalons Labs, in collaboration with WHC, isolated an indigenous yeast strain from this flower – known as Fleur Jaune.
We at Stepping Stone have been fortunate to brew with this unique yeast, Dalons Yellow Flower, in close partnership with Brasserie Dalons and WHC Labs. It delivers an intensely aromatic profile, with notes of flowers, tropical fruits, and a hint of honey, making it the perfect companion for this Hazy IPA.

Hotside hops:
Krush & Cryo POP

Coldside hops:
Nectaron, El Dorado, Idaho7 & Citra
